We are looking for a Group Inventory & Material Planning Specialist to join our Group Planning Team, reporting directly to the Group Planning Manager.
This role plays a pivotal role in safeguarding production continuity across the Group by proactively managing supply risks, optimizing inventory levels across multiple locations , and maintaining alignment with Group stock targets. The position also supports supplier performance management at Group level, contributing to customer service level protection and working capital optimization.
- Lead Group inventory planning and projection processes, defining safety stock strategies and target inventory levels.
- Oversee inventory performance (turnover, excess stock, obsolescence) and drive corrective actions across plants.
- Monitor material availability following demand fluctuations and ensure alignment between forecast updates and supplier capacity commitments (Vendor Capacity Control)
- Identify material risks (shortages, extended lead times, potential supply disruptions) and coordinate mitigation and improvement plans with relevant stakeholders.
- Act as first-level escalation point in case of cross-plant material disruptions .
- Drive the development and rollout of the Inventory Optimization process and Supply Chain Visibility Dashboard.
- Lead the implementation and adoption of supplier collaboration platforms , fostering digital integration across plants and suppliers.
- Define and deploy Group standards for inventory and material planning processes, ensuring consistent application and proper training across the organization.
- Provide consolidated reporting , risk dashboards , and performance analysis to Plants & Group Senior Management.
- Oversee master data governance for material and inventory planning parameters (MOQ, safety stock, lead times, etc.).
-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ives by leading cross-plant process enhancement projects at Group level.
